What is the Pahari culture and lifestyle like in Sanda Chamba, Chamba district?
The Pahari culture and lifestyle in Sanda Chamba are deeply rooted in tradition. You'll experience a strong community bond, with locals speaking Pahari dialect and Hindi. The locality celebrates various festivals like Minjar Fair (UNESCO Intangible Heritage candidate) in August, Manimahesh Yatra in August/September, Sair Festival for harvest celebrations, and local temple festivals throughout the year. The cuisine is also unique, with popular dishes like Dham, Madra, and Chamba Chukh.
How do I register a property purchase in Sanda Chamba, Chamba district?
For registering a property purchase in Sanda Chamba, you'll need to visit the Sub-Registrar Office in Chamba tehsil. Alternatively, you can use the NGDRS HP 'My Deed' online registration system (launched July 2025), which allows online deed preparation and initiation. The registration fee is 2% of the property value, capped at ₹25,000 for residential properties.
What are the GST implications on a villa purchase in Sanda Chamba, Chamba district?
In Chamba, most transactions involve re-sale or individual-builder construction. As such, GST is rarely applicable. However, if you're purchasing an under-construction property, it may attract 5% GST (no input tax credit) for regular properties and 1% for affordable housing. On the other hand, ready-to-move properties with an Occupation Certificate do not incur any GST.
What are some popular tourism attractions near Sanda Chamba in Chamba district?
Sanda Chamba is close to several famous tourist spots, including Khajjiar Meadow (Mini Switzerland), Chaugan Ground, and the Manimahesh Lake trek. These attractions contribute significantly to property demand and rental income potential, especially in nearby Dalhousie, which has a legacy as a British hill station with perennial tourist and retirement demand.
